New Grad COTA Opportunity | Earn Up to $50/hr + Exceptional Mentorship in Concord!

Just graduated and ready to launch your career? At Diablo Valley Post Acute, we believe new grads deserve more than promises—they deserve real support, hands-on learning, and a team invested in their success.

We're proud to welcome new COTAs and provide the mentorship, resources, and clinical guidance you need to build confidence and thrive in your career. Work alongside experienced therapists, utilize advanced ACP equipment, and gain valuable experience in a supportive post-acute setting.

Why Join Us?

Competitive Pay

  • Earn up to $50/hour

  • Start your career with a strong earning potential

Outstanding Mentorship

  • Learn from experienced OTs and rehabilitation professionals

  • Structured guidance and ongoing clinical support

  • Access to innovative ACP therapy equipment and treatment tools

Work-Life Balance

  • Flexible scheduling options, including Sunday–Thursday shifts

  • Avoid heavy commute traffic and enjoy a more balanced routine

Be Part of the Team

  • No contract agencies or temporary assignments

  • Join our in-house therapy team and become part of the Diablo Valley family from day one

Qualifications

  • California COTA License (or license pending)

  • Recent graduates encouraged to apply

  • Passion for geriatric rehabilitation and patient-centered care

  • Strong communication skills and a collaborative team mindset

Start your career with a team that is committed to helping you grow, succeed, and make a meaningful impact every day.
